Senior TIG/MIG Welder Job description: Position Overview We are seeking an experienced Senior TIG/MIG Welder to join our manufacturing team. This role is ideal for a skilled welder who takes pride in producing high-quality work, can read blueprints and engineering drawings, and thrives in a fast-paced production environment. The successful candidate will have extensive TIG and MIG welding experience, strong attention to detail, and the ability to work independently while supporting team production goals. Responsibilities Weld metal components according to engineering drawings, blueprints, and specifications using TIG and MIG welding processes Inspect materials and parts prior to welding to ensure quality and accuracy Set up, operate, and maintain welding equipment and tools Perform repetitive production welding while maintaining quality standards Use hand tools and measuring equipment as required Read and interpret weld symbols, blueprints, and technical drawings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work area Assist in other production areas as needed to support operational requirements Follow all company safety policies and quality procedures QualificationsRequired Minimum 5 years of TIG and MIG welding experience Minimum 3 years of manufacturing experience High School Diploma or GED equivalent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ings, blueprints, and weld symbols Ability to accurately measure and inspect parts Strong attention to detail and commitment to quality workmanship Ability to meet productivity standards and complete work efficiently Ability to work independently and as part of a team Dependable with a strong work ethic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ment Ability to regularly lift, push, or pull up to 25 pounds and occasionally up to 50 pounds or more Preferred Qualifications Experience in metal fabrication or metal shop production Experience welding aluminum and stainless steel Experience operating or programming Miller robotic welding systems Basic Microsoft Office skills (Word and Outlook) Location: Somerset, NJ Pay: $22.00 - $28.00 per hour (DOE) Job Type: Full-Time Schedule: First Shift: Monday–Friday, 6:00 AM – 2:30 PM Overtime as needed Employment Type: Full Time Salary: $22 - $28 Hourly Bonus/Commission: No
